President Bola Ahmed Tinubu

President Bola Ahmed Tinubu (GCFR)

President of the Federal Republic of Nigeria

Born March 29, 1952, President Tinubu brings decades of leadership experience, having served as Governor of Lagos State (1999-2007) and played a pivotal role in Nigeria's democratic development. His economic vision, known as "Tinubunomics," focuses on structural reforms and sustainable growth.

Education:Chicago State University (Accounting)
Previous Role:Governor of Lagos State
Party:All Progressives Congress (APC)
Deputy President of the Senate Barau I. Jibril

Barau I. Jibril (CFR, CON)

Deputy President of the Senate

Born December 17, 1959, DPS Barau I. Jibril is a distinguished legislator and advocate for education and infrastructure development. With extensive experience in both the House of Representatives and Senate, he brings deep legislative expertise to this partnership.

Education:Accounting, MBA
Constituency:Kano North Senatorial District
Committee:Former Appropriations Chairman
